Output d5ef098309bae63e6c2861edd0e22229fa6568851aab7dc3f94716c681abd516:0

value
1640106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fb7c87e5643b568778a691ca26fbc5c129f3ee2 OP_EQUAL
address
3LdKxjPi2KrjzyiP9HiWxEwqbBbfmhWAHf
transaction
d5ef098309bae63e6c2861edd0e22229fa6568851aab7dc3f94716c681abd516
spent
true